Suitable for people of all ages and fitness levels, the HCI Fitness PhysioStep RXT-1000 Recumbent Elliptical Trainer is an innovative exercise machine, offering the user a total body workout while seated in a comfortable back-supported seat (similar to the type of seats you would find on a recumbent exercise bike).

The difference between a recumbent elliptical and a recumbent bike is the way in which you work your leg muscles.  With elliptical trainers you use a striding motion which effectively works more muscles than traditional cycling.  In addition, the HCI Fitness PhysioStep RXT-1000 Recumbent Elliptical Trainer allows you to work both your arms and legs together to give a total body workout, or alternatively you can choose to work just the upper body or just the lower body.

The HCI Fitness PhysioStep RXT-1000 is a solidly-built recumbent elliptical trainer, suitable for both home and commercial use.  This recumbent elliptical trainer features a self-powered generator system, together with a large easy-to-read console display that tracks your workout progress.  With 12 built-in programs and 16 levels of commercial computer-controlled ECB resistance, the RXT-1000 has plenty to offer the user to keep workouts varied and challenging.

Let’s take a closer look at the features in detail that the HCI Fitness PhysioStep RXT-1000 Recumbent Elliptical Trainer has to offer:


Features of the HCI Fitness PhysioStep RXT-1000 Recumbent Elliptical Trainer:


HCI Fitness PhysioStep RXT-1000 RECUMBENT ELLIPTICAL TRAINER
CONSOLE DISPLAY
Large easy-to-read high-resolution backlit LCD display tracks:
·         Time
·         Distance
·         Strides
·         Mets
·         Watts
·         Calories burned
·         Heart rate
PROGRAMS
12 built-in programs
HEART-RATE MONITOR
Large contact heart-rate grips, plus wireless built-in heart-rate receiver that is compatible with Polar.
RESISTANCE
16 levels of commercial computer-controlled ECB resistance.
SEAT
Ergonomically designed seat with adjustable contoured back-rest.
STRIDE LENGTH
12”
PEDALS
Non-slip oversized footplates with sure-grip diamond plate texture.
Optional Velcro-straps to secure feet for safety.
HANDLES/ARM SYSTEM
Multi-position synchronized motion.
QUICK ADJUST SYSTEM
Micro-fit adjustments allow different users to easily adjust the seat and arm positions for optimum comfort.
Micro-adjustment sliding positioning system.
Over-sized adjustment lever for ease of use.
WATER BOTTLE HOLDER
Yes
USER WEIGHT LIMIT
350 lbs
OVERALL SIZE OF ELLIPTICAL TRAINER
Approx.  48” long x 32” wide x  44” high
WEIGHT OF ELLIPTICAL TRAINER
209 lbs
POWER
Self-powered.
Batteries needed for the console display.


WARRANTIES

For peace of mind, the HCI Fitness PhysioStep RXT-1000 Recumbent Elliptical Trainer comes with the following warranties:

·         Frame – lifetime
·         Mechanics & electronics – 3 years
